René Ballesteros is a dedicated heritage conservationist, community engagement professional, and fundraiser, whose work is deeply informed by his upbringing in the Rio Grande Valley borderlands between Monterrey, Mexico, and McAllen, Texas. His academic background includes a Bachelor of Arts in Anthropology with a minor in Environmental Studies from the University of Texas Pan-American, and a Masters of Liberal Arts in Interdisciplinary Studies with a concentration in Anthropology, and subdisciplines in History and Mexican-American Studies, from the University of Texas Rio Grande Valley.
René's commitment to public history is highlighted by his extensive service at the Museum of South Texas History (MOSTHistory) in Edinburg. From 2009 to 2023, he held multiple roles, advancing from a gallery host and docent to the Programs and Events Officer and, finally, the Community Engagement Officer.
He currently serves as the Development Manager for Latinos in Heritage Conservation (LHC), a national nonprofit, where he previously worked as the Community Engagement Fellow in spring 2023. René also holds leadership roles in regional history as the head of the Publicity Committee for the Hidalgo County Historical Commission and has contributed nationally as a member of the American Association of State and Local History’s Educators and Interpreters Committee. An avid cyclist, he previously applied his civic interest to serving on the Rio Grande Valley Metropolitan Planning Organization’s Bicycle and Pedestrian Action Committee.
